Publications from the OECD OECD Publishing (www.oecd.org/about/publishing/whatsnew.htm)

• one of the world’s largest publishers of books in the fields of economics and public affairs.

• publication of more than 250 new books, 40 updated stat. databases, and thousands of new stat. tables, working papers & journal articles each year

What's New @ OECD is OECD's monthly e-newsletter highlighting key new books, reports, and statistics from various OECD sources.
